ZUMBA-MAD GRAN LOSES 14ST

A Zumba-mad grandma has lost almost 14st after becoming addicted to the popular dance craze. Gillian Jenkins, 56, from Penarth, Wales, once weighed a whopping 23st 10lbs. But after becoming ashamed of her large figure, she joined a Zumba class and has now lost 13st 12lbs. The gran-of-two has dropped an incredible ten dress sizes, shrinking from a size 30 to a size eight. And her van driver husband, Nick, 60, loves his wife's glamorous new look.
